Default Fixing valve cover in a hard-to-reach spot

My 04 Beartracker developed a small oil leak around the valve cover a few weeks ago. No big deal, I figured. I'll pop the cover off, replace the O-ring, or put some sealant around the edges and it'll be good as new.

Well - I took the bolts out and all 3 had helicoils wrapped around them. I thought this was weird. Anyway, I put everything back together and the leak was still present - and now the bolts wouldn't tighten anymore. I tried replacing the helicoils and that didn't help. I've since gone out and bought a thread repair kit to clean out and replace the threads in each hole properly.

So my big problem now - the front vertical beam on the frame is smack-dab in front of 2 of the holes, making it basically impossible to get a drill or tap in straight to clean out the hole and install the helicoil. I'm pretty stuck right now, as I obviously can't use the atv until I can get this fixed, but I don't have the space necessary to fix it!

Has anyone had any sort of a similar issue with any model of atv? If so, how did you resolve the situation? The only 2 options I can think of right now are to unbolt the entire engine and see if I can't shift it an inch or two to one side, which is all I'd need in order to get the space I'd need. Or unbolt the cylinder head and shift it the same way.
Unbolting the engine is easy enough, but it's wedged in so tight to the brackets that I still can't move it.
Unbolting the cylinder head scares me. I simply don't know what I'm doing or what I could screw up. Maybe I'm wrong, but it strikes me as a move that could turn out to be a really bad idea.

Anyway - any help is appreciated. I figure someone out there has had to deal with doing work in tight spaces on their atv, so maybe they've got some suggestions for me!
